Abstract(in English) | In this paper, considering a train positioning system using triaxial acceleration information and acoustic information obtained from smartphone fixed in the train by various performance evaluations. First, we study ground truth that become a problem in case of evaluation of the positioning system, and we calculate ground truth by using video data showing the outside of the train. Next, we mention that the triaxial acceleration information include different characteristics about location information when fixed in the train by examination about acquired triaxial acceleration information and acoustic information. The results of position estimation using a single piece of information among the four types of information show that lateral acceleration is the best performance among triaxial acceleration information and acoustic information. We scrutiny the input fusion method, the output fusion method, and the hybrid method are examined as three types of data fusion methods, and the results of the performance evaluation describes the hybrid method represent best performance under this research conditions. |
